Elevate your data storytelling skills with "Interactive, Geospatial & Narrative Data Visualization" . This comprehensive program covers the essentials of visualizing data through interactive dashboards, geospatial analysis, and narrative visualization using Python and Tableau. Learn to design and implement interactive visualizations that improve user engagement and make complex data more accessible. Explore geospatial data to create compelling maps and understand spatial relationships. Dive into narrative visualization to craft engaging data stories that convey insights effectively.

What you'll learn
Create interactive visualizations using Python libraries like Matplotlib and Seaborn.
Develop stunning geospatial visualizations with tools such as Folium and Tableau.
Craft narrative visualizations to communicate insights effectively.
Implement advanced data visualization techniques for comprehensive analysis.
